Theory test

The driver theory test consists of 2 parts - multiple choices and the hazard perception. The driver theory certificate is only valid if both parts are passed within two years. It is also possible to take the first portion of the theory test as soon as you have your provisional licence If you want to do so.

The multiple-choice questions on the theory test are generated by computers and there are four options to each question. You can pick one and then change your answer up until the end of the time limit. You may also choose to skip the question and then return to it later. There is an aid button that will provide the test's rules.

You will be shown short clips of different scenarios during the hazard-perception part of the test. For each video, you have to click on the computer screen when you see something that you believe could be a danger. For instance, you may click when you see a pedestrian crossing the road. You can request an interpreter if have any specific requirements by checking the appropriate box in the application for the theory test. You can also request an online sign language interpreter. You can find the necessary documents here.

The rules of driving test theory are also important. It is not permitted to bring headphones, mobile phones or any other kind of devices into the exam area. Also, you must not attempt to cheat or copy answers from another candidate. If you cheat, your score could be canceled. You could also be barred from taking the driver theory test for a period of two years.
